Real Madrid Secures Victory over Rival Barcelona in El Clasico

In a riveting match between arch-rivals Real Madrid and Barcelona, Jude Bellingham’s late goal sealed a 3-2 victory for Real Madrid at the Santiago Bernabeu in the latest edition of El Clasico. The win not only extended Madrid’s lead at the top of the LaLiga table to 11 points but also brought them closer to clinching the league title with only six games remaining.

Barcelona took an early lead through Andreas Christensen, but Vinicius Junior equalized from the penalty spot. Despite Barca’s efforts to regain the lead, a controversial no-goal call due to the absence of goal-line technology in LaLiga denied Lamine Yamal’s shot. Substitute Fermin Lopez put Barcelona back in front, only to be equalized by Lucas Vazquez, setting the stage for Bellingham’s late heroics.

The Impact of Jude Bellingham

Jude Bellingham’s pivotal role in securing the win for Real Madrid showcased his knack for delivering crucial goals in high-stakes matches. Having previously scored a brace in the first Clasico of the season, Bellingham once again rose to the occasion with a dramatic strike in added time, effectively sealing the fate of the LaLiga title race in Madrid’s favor.

With an 11-point lead over Barcelona, Real Madrid owes a significant portion of their success to Bellingham’s match-winning performances. His ability to deliver vital goals when needed most has been instrumental in propelling Madrid to the top of the table, with two Clasico wins contributing significantly to their lead.

Madrid’s Strategic Approach and Performance

Real Madrid’s triumph in the Clasico was not merely a result of individual brilliance but a testament to the team’s resilience and tactical acumen. Despite facing a formidable opponent in Barcelona, Madrid showcased their ability to bounce back from deficits, with unsung heroes like Lucas Vazquez stepping up to deliver crucial contributions.

Coach Carlo Ancelotti’s strategic lineup adjustments highlighted Madrid’s adaptability and depth, with key players like Luka Modric and Vazquez playing pivotal roles in securing the vital victory. The absence of key players like Ferland Mendy posed challenges, but Madrid’s cohesive teamwork and determination ultimately proved decisive in overcoming Barcelona’s spirited efforts.

Barcelona’s Season Reflection and Rebuilding Phase

Barcelona’s defeat in the El Clasico marked the end of a trophyless season, prompting a period of reflection and rebuilding for the club. Despite glimpses of promise, particularly evident in Lamine Yamal’s standout performances, Barcelona’s inconsistencies and defensive vulnerabilities have hampered their title aspirations.

The absence of goal-line technology and missed opportunities underscored Barcelona’s frustrations, while individual errors and injuries further compounded their challenges. As the focus shifts towards the future, Barcelona faces uncertainties surrounding coach Xavi Hernandez’s tenure and the need for squad improvements to enhance their competitiveness in the upcoming seasons.

While the defeat to Real Madrid serves as a sobering reality check, Barcelona’s young talent and potential for growth provide a glimmer of hope amidst a transitional period. With a renewed sense of purpose and strategic planning, Barcelona aims to address their shortcomings and embark on a path towards sustainable success in the seasons ahead.
